In 2016, Rachael Wang took a trip to North Dakota to protest against the Dakota Access Pipeline. She had been working in the fashion industry for 10 years as a stylist and fashion director for major publications in New York City:to name just a few. She was also an assistant to the iconic Edward Enninful during his tenure atWhen she was growing up as a person of mixed-race heritage, Wang didn’t see herself reflected in magazines and media.

There really isn’t much regularity as every day is different. Prior to quarantine, I traveled weekly to work with clients and for editorial and advertising photo shoots. My team often would prep from our Chinatown studio, whether that meant shopping or requesting clothing from New York and international showrooms.
